Job description

The Human Resources Associate drives sales and delivers a positive customer experience by providing a best-in-class associate experience for all store associates. This role recruits and engages candidates, assists with onboarding and continued learning, champions associate engagement, and supports scheduling, payroll accuracy, and cash office functions. The Human Resources Associate has a passion for people and an attention for detail. This is an hourly position.

What You Will Do
  • Demonstrate ownership and initiative in achieving personal goals, store objectives, and daily priorities.
  • Support filling open positions timely through communicating openings, recruiting and sourcing candidates, reviewing applications, pre-screening candidates, and scheduling interviews.
  • Assist with associate onboarding, including preparing onboarding materials, scheduling training, assigning peer partner, and providing store tour. Ensure positive new hire experience by confirming associate understanding of their role, company policies, benefits, and scheduling, communication, and learning platforms.
  • Champion store retention and engagement activities and support continuous learning initiatives. Contribute to a positive store culture by building meaningful team connections, celebrating individual and team achievements, and recognizing associate contributions and value.
  • Communicate company policies, support associate understanding and adherence, and maintain associate files. Address associate inquiries on benefits, schedules, and company policies with professionalism, promptness, and care.
  • Perform time and attendance activities, such as reviewing associate timecards for accuracy, tracking attendance, and supporting HR team with completing schedules.
  • Complete daily cash office functions, including processing deposits, completing change orders, maintaining cash funds, and performing audits.
  • Leverage training tools, use resources, and embrace feedback to build skills, boost knowledge, and strengthen performance. Stay informed of products, promotions, policies, and special events to enhance execution.
  • Support in-store customer experience by providing excellent customer service and supporting the store during key coverage periods.
  • Follow asset protection procedures, safety guidelines, and security protocols, supporting store shortage control, inventory accuracy, and minimizing risk in designated area.
Skills And Abilities
  • Ability to use data, guidance, and judgement to support timely and effective decisions that contribute to team and business success.
  • Skills and experience to perform in the role and a commitment to continuously learn.
  • Ability to take ownership of assigned tasks and contribute to store success by teaching, partnering, and encouraging others.
  • Self-directed and able to work with minimal supervision in a deadline-driven environment.
  • Communicate with excellence.
  • Comfortable with technology, including smartphones, tablet computers and Windows-based operating systems.
  • 1+ years of retail experience and a dedication to customer service excellence.
  • Available to work a flexible schedule based on business needs,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
  • Must regularly move around all store areas and be accessible to customers.
